How It Works Behind the Scenes
Behind the scenes the path from click withdraw to cash in hand involves a few moving parts. Identity and payment verification run in parallel with anti fraud screening. If any red flags appear, the request can pause or bounce back for manual review. Once the player is verified and the request is cleared, the operator forwards the request to the chosen payment rail. The rail may batch transactions at specific times or settle end of day, introducing additional lag. Banks and processors apply their own processing windows and weekend rules. Finally the funds arrive in the players account, often within minutes for e wallets, hours for cards, and days for bank transfers. The practical implication for nine casino withdrawal times is that the same amount can feel instant with one method and glacial with another, even at the same casino. The goal is to balance speed with security, ensuring that winners are paid while risking metrics stay under control.

KYC vs No-KYC Systems
KYC stands for know your customer and is a core part of modern gambling compliance. Most reputable casinos require identity verification before issuing large withdrawals, and some accounts cannot even initiate certain rails until KYC is complete. No KYC options exist but are increasingly rare, and where they do exist they tend to feature higher risk and slower support if fraud is detected. In general, KYC adds processing time upfront but reduces the chance of withdrawal holds later. No KYC may appear attractive for speed, but it increases the probability of delays, holds, or deposits being blocked. For nine casino withdrawal times the balance usually tips toward reliable speeds when KYC is complete, while no KYC arrangements trade speed for a safety net that many players should avoid.
Payment Methods
Withdrawal speeds are materially shaped by the payment method you choose. E wallets typically offer near instant to 24 hour cashouts once verified, while card based withdrawals can take 1 to 5 business days depending on the issuer. Bank transfers often require 2 to 5 business days and can extend during holidays or if the bank applies extra checks. Crypto withdrawals can be as fast as a few minutes to an hour once the transaction is confirmed on the blockchain, though network congestion may add minutes or hours. Some regional methods such as bank transfers or local cards may offer different speeds, and some casinos impose a minimum payout threshold or fee for certain rails. When planning nine casino withdrawal times, pick a method that aligns with your needs for speed, cost, and security, and keep in mind that bonus funds may restrict which rails you may use for withdrawals.
